What companies run services between Dundas Station, ON, Canada and Casa Loma, ON, Canada?

Toronto Transit Commission (TTC) operates a subway from TMU Station - Southbound Platform to Dupont Station - Northbound Platform every 10 minutes. Tickets cost $3–4 and the journey takes 16 min. Alternatively, Toronto Transit Commission (TTC) operates a bus from Bay St at Dundas St West to Davenport Rd at Dupont St every 30 minutes. Tickets cost $3–4 and the journey takes 21 min.
